How WhatsApp API Pricing Works in 2026
WhatsApp API pricing is built around the 24-hour conversation window, not the individual message. That single fact changes how you budget for everything. When you understand WhatsApp API pricing at the conversation level, you can forecast costs accurately and avoid the surprise bills that catch many teams off guard in their first quarter of sending.
WhatsApp charges per 24-hour conversation window, not per message. There are four conversation categories with different rates: marketing (highest cost), utility (medium), authentication (lowest), and service (free for the first 1,000 per month). Rates vary significantly by country. A marketing conversation in India costs $0.0099 while the same conversation in Germany costs $0.1131. Your BSP may add a markup on top of Meta’s base rates, so compare total costs when evaluating providers. Understanding this pricing model is critical for budgeting and campaign planning.
The Four Conversation Categories
Each category maps to a different intent and a different price band. Marketing conversations carry promotions, offers, and re-engagement. Utility conversations carry transactional updates like receipts and shipping alerts. Authentication conversations carry one-time passwords. Service conversations are customer-initiated support threads. Choosing the correct category for every message template is the single biggest lever on your bill, because the price gap between marketing and utility can exceed 50%.
Where BSP Markups Hide
Meta publishes base rates, but most businesses buy access through a Business Solution Provider. Some BSPs add a per-conversation markup, others charge a flat monthly subscription, and a few do both. When you compare WhatsApp API providers for 2026, always model the total landed cost on your real volume rather than the headline rate alone.
WhatsApp API Pricing for Key Markets
Here are the 2026 conversation rates for the top 10 markets by WhatsApp usage. India: marketing $0.0099, utility $0.0042. Brazil: marketing $0.0625, utility $0.0080. Indonesia: marketing $0.0411, utility $0.0200. Mexico: marketing $0.0436, utility $0.0100. Germany: marketing $0.1131, utility $0.0528. UK: marketing $0.0529, utility $0.0330. UAE: marketing $0.0331, utility $0.0180. Nigeria: marketing $0.0516, utility $0.0112. Saudi Arabia: marketing $0.0383, utility $0.0164. These rates update quarterly, so always verify current pricing in Meta’s rate card.
Why Rates Differ So Much by Country
The same marketing conversation can cost 11x more in Germany than in India. Meta sets rates by market based on local demand, competition from SMS, and carrier economics. If you run campaigns across regions, segment your budget by country and lead with utility templates in your most expensive markets. Pair this with realistic delivery and read-rate expectations from our WhatsApp marketing benchmarks so your forecasts hold up.
Free Tier and Service Conversations
Meta provides 1,000 free service conversations per month. These are conversations initiated by customers. This free tier resets on the 1st of each month based on your WhatsApp Business Account timezone. Service conversations include customer support, order inquiries, and general questions. Any conversation that starts with a customer message and where you only send session messages (not templates) counts as a service conversation. Smart businesses maximize this free tier by driving inbound messages through QR codes, web widgets, and social media links.
Turning Inbound Into Free Conversations
The cheapest conversation is one the customer starts. Use WhatsApp QR code marketing on packaging and storefronts, and embed click-to-chat entry points across your site to convert traffic into customer-initiated threads that land inside the free service tier.
Cost Optimization Strategies
Reduce your WhatsApp API costs by 30-50% with these strategies:
- Maximize session windows: once a customer messages you, you have 24 hours of free messaging. Use this window for upselling and follow-ups instead of sending new template messages later.
- Prefer utility over marketing templates: order updates, shipping notifications, and appointment reminders cost 50-70% less.
- Batch related messages within a single conversation rather than starting multiple conversations.
- Build self-service chatbots that resolve queries in one session, eliminating follow-up template messages.
Automation compounds these savings. See how teams reclaim hours and budget with WhatsApp automation that saves 40+ hours per week.
Calculating ROI for Your Business
To calculate WhatsApp API ROI, divide revenue generated from WhatsApp conversations by total WhatsApp costs (Meta conversation fees + BSP subscription + agent time). A typical e-commerce business spends $500-2,000/month on WhatsApp API costs and generates $15,000-50,000 in WhatsApp-attributed revenue, yielding a 10-25x ROI. For lead generation businesses, calculate cost per qualified lead from WhatsApp versus other channels. Most businesses find WhatsApp delivers 3-5x lower cost per qualified lead than Google Ads or Facebook lead forms, thanks to higher intent and engagement in conversational interactions. To benchmark against other channels, compare the economics in our breakdown of WhatsApp vs email vs SMS marketing.
Frequently Asked Questions
Does WhatsApp API pricing charge per message or per conversation?
WhatsApp API pricing charges per 24-hour conversation window, not per message. Once a conversation opens, you can exchange unlimited messages within that window at no extra cost, which is why session windows are so valuable for follow-ups.
How many free conversations do I get each month?
Meta includes 1,000 free service (customer-initiated) conversations per month. The counter resets on the 1st based on your WhatsApp Business Account timezone. Marketing, utility, and authentication conversations are billed separately at country-specific rates.
Why is WhatsApp API pricing different in each country?
Meta sets conversation rates per market based on local demand, SMS competition, and carrier economics. A marketing conversation can cost roughly $0.0099 in India versus $0.1131 in Germany, so segment your budget by country and verify Meta’s quarterly rate card.
